Moving back into games based on ads. There was an Incredible Crash Test Dummies game for multiple 8-bit and 16-bit platforms. Meanwhile elsewhere in the realm of safety ads turned into games. There was a browser based shockwave game based around the ESUVEE safety ads.
Miniclip had a few games based around actual brands. Examples of brands they built games around included BP and Starburst.
Speaking of online browser games. Might as well talk about Candystand by Wrigley and Postopia from Post Cereal.

In Europe, the Cool Spot character was never the 7-up mascot, it was Fido Dido, the Spanish Comic character. Didn't stop the Cool Spot game being released in Europe though, just without any 7-up branding.

Sneak King had a really interesting, unique ability...
You see, in order to play Xbox games on Xbox 360, you had to install emulation software from MS, this was done through update downloads that you actually downloaded onto a pc, burned to a cd, and then installed from the cd to your system.
So... what was special about Sneak King... on 1 disc it actually had the full game for BOTH Xbox and Xbox 360, two complete different versions of the game, that worked, no emulation required.
As far as I know this was the only game release for ANY system that has this unique ability.
And yes, the 360 version had achievements.
